They usually choose the best people for the episodes that they deem the most "worthy", and let the more crappy episodes get done by the other studios. It's not really a matter of it "going downhill" like in other anime where budget gets tight later in the series. I'm sure that the production schedule for Fresh Pretty Cure is planned out already throughout most of the year. I suspect that episodes 7-8 (the crucial golden week episodes) will have the best animation Toei can muster

Actually Toei has a CG animation house in France which does most of their full CG stuff, like the Robo Dz show for Toon Disney.
I think they completely bought some local french CG studio. Not entirely sure that's who made the FPC ending, though, I'd have to check the credits.

There's actually two different groups doing it. One group (CureCom) did 1-4 so far. The other group (haven't identified themselves, just subbing anonymously) did 6-8. Curecom is slightly stalled at the moment because of real life issues affecting their translator, but last I heard was planning to continue doing them all in order.
